How to Naturally Fight Insomnia

Insomnia can be a terrible burden.  It can rob you of your alertness and can even cause serious health problems.  The most common way to deal with insomnia is to take an over the counter sleep aid.  However, there are gentle, natural sleep remedies available that can help you get your rest without the side effects of medication.

 

Valerian

 

One of the best options out there is to use valerian.  This herb has been used for thousands of years to help people get sleep when it seems elusive.  Valerian is a natural sleep aid, and can be purchased at any drugstore.

 

Melatonin

 

You can also take melatonin to help you sleep.  Unlike valerian, melatonin is not an herb.  Instead, it is a natural hormone produced by the body to help with sleep.  Those with depression or mental health issues should avoid this sleep aid, though.  It also reduces the effectiveness of the female birth control pill, so young women on the pill should consult their doctor before taking the supplement.

 

Kava

 

Kava is another herb that can help with sleep.  This doesn’t help you fall asleep, though; it helps to combat anxiety that might be keeping you from getting the sleep that you need.  Kava is not as gentle as some products out there, and be warned that if you take too much of it, you can risk liver damage.

 

Relaxation Techniques

 

If you want a good, natural way to get to sleep without the use of herbs or medications, then relaxation techniques like visualization, relaxation response and yoga can help you calm your mind and get some rest.  These sleep aids provide significant benefits, without any side effects, and might be the safest way to catch some Zs.

 

If you have extensive trouble sleeping, visit a sleep study center to be tested for more serious conditions.
